“Virginia Giuffre’s Ex Describes Distressing Call at 17”

Virginia Giuffre’s former partner recounted a distressing phone call he received from her at the age of 17, shortly after she alleged having a sexual encounter with Prince Andrew in London. Tony Figueroa expressed how visibly shaken Virginia was during the call, both fearing for her safety amidst conspiracy theories surrounding Princess Diana’s death.

Describing the conversation from March 2001, Figueroa emphasized the fear in Virginia’s voice and their mutual concern that she might be in danger. Despite Prince Andrew’s consistent denial of any misconduct, recent disclosures led to him relinquishing his royal titles due to discrepancies regarding his association with Jeffrey Epstein.

Reflecting on the past, Figueroa remembered Virginia disclosing her encounter with Andrew, emphasizing her reluctance. As Virginia’s high school sweetheart, he witnessed her transition from a lively young girl to a victim of Epstein’s exploitation, as detailed in her posthumous memoir, “Nobody’s Girl.”

Tragically, Virginia took her own life at 41, following a car accident. Figueroa recounted accompanying Virginia to Epstein’s Palm Beach residence, where unwittingly, he facilitated the recruitment of girls for Epstein in exchange for money, leading to profound guilt and regret.

Financial support from Epstein enabled their shared lifestyle, but Virginia’s mental health deteriorated, leading her to substance abuse. Eventually, she confided in Figueroa about her harrowing experiences. Despite his efforts to encourage her to leave, Virginia felt trapped and frightened, culminating in Maxwell and Epstein’s disturbing proposal for her to bear their child.

Rejecting the proposal, Virginia received support from Epstein for massage training in Thailand. Their communication dwindled over time, and Virginia later settled in Australia with her husband, Robert Giuffre, before their separation.

Figueroa urged Prince Andrew to acknowledge his role in Virginia’s tragic fate and disputed the authenticity of a photo showing Andrew with Virginia, recalling the incident where Virginia obtained the picture near their residence in Palm Beach. Expressing doubt about Andrew facing consequences, Figueroa expressed skepticism about the prince testifying before the US Congress or facing legal repercussions.
